Ricky Hatton weighed in at the junior-welterweight limit of 140 pounds today at the weigh-in for his Saturday night showdown against Manny Pacquiao at MGM Grand Garden Arena in Las Vegas.

Pacquiao came in at 138 pounds, prompting his trainer, Freddie Roach, to glance at the scale in surprise after reporting earlier that Pacquiao had awakened at 138 and was allowed to eat breakfast.

‘When Manny eats, he’s very happy,’ Roach said.

Pacquiao took to flexing after weighing in, thrilling a large throng of his fans in the capacity crowd of about 6,000 in the arena. Hatton’s crowd was larger and more vocal, singing, ‘There’s only one Ricky Hatton,’ to the tune of ‘Winter Wonderland,’ along with ‘God Save the Queen.’
